.content-section{padding:0 0 50px}.content-section .heading-section{background:#edf2f7;border-radius:0 0 32px 32px;max-width:100%;padding:48px 0 210px}.content-section .content-box{box-shadow:0 3px 2px rgba(0,0,0,.06);--bs-gutter-x:2.5rem;background-color:#fff;border-radius:10px;filter:drop-shadow(0 1px 2px rgba(0,0,0,.06)) drop-shadow(0 1px 3px rgba(0,0,0,.1));margin-top:-160px;padding:48px 87px}.content-section .box h4{color:#2d3748;font-size:30px;font-weight:700;margin-bottom:16px}.content-section .submitted-message{background:#fff;font-size:20px}.content-section .box{display:flex}.content-section .box .form-box{width:100%}.content-section .box .form-box .form-title{display:none}.content-section .box .form-box form{background-color:#fff}.content-section .box .form-box form .form-columns-2{display:flex;justify-content:space-between}.content-section .box .form-box form .form-columns-2 .hs-form-field{position:relative;width:48%}.content-section .box .form-box form fieldset .input{margin-right:0}.content-section .box .form-box form fieldset .input input,.content-section .box .form-box form fieldset .input select,.content-section .box .form-box form fieldset .input textarea{background:#fff;border:1px solid #e2e8f0;border-radius:8px;color:rgba(0,0,0,.64);font-family:vista-sans;font-size:16px;font-weight:400;outline:0;padding:10px 10px 10px 48px;width:100%}.content-section .box .form-box form fieldset .input input::placeholder,.content-section .box .form-box form fieldset .input textarea::placeholder{color:rgba(0,0,0,.64)}.content-section .box .form-box form .form-columns-2 .hs-form-field:after{background-position:50%;background-repeat:no-repeat;background-size:cover;content:"";height:18px;left:18px;position:absolute;top:17px;width:15px}.content-section .box .form-box form fieldset .input textarea{height:128px;padding:10px}.content-section .box .contact-address ul li,.content-section .box .form-box form fieldset .hs-form-field{margin-bottom:16px}.content-section .box .form-box form .hs-submit .actions input{background:#22543d;border-radius:8px;color:#fff;font-family:vista-sans;font-size:18px;font-weight:700;padding:10px 20px}.content-section .box .form-box form .hs-submit .actions input:hover{background:#22543d}.content-section .box .form-box form .hs_error_rollup ul li label{color:#ef6b51}.content-section .box .contact-address ul li:last-child{margin-bottom:0}.content-section .box .contact-address ul li h6{color:#1a202c;font-size:16px;font-weight:700;margin-bottom:4px}.content-section .box .contact-address ul li p{color:#1a202c;font-size:16px}.content-section .box .contact-address ul li a{color:#22543d;font-size:16px}@media (min-width:992px) and (max-width:1199.98px){.content-section .heading-section h2{font-size:40px}.content-section .content-box{padding:48px 50px}}@media (max-width:991.98px){.content-section .content-box{padding:48px 40px}.content-section .heading-section h2{font-size:36px}.content-section .box .form-box form{margin-bottom:10px}.content-section .box .form-box form .form-columns-2{display:block}.content-section .box .form-box form .form-columns-2 .hs-form-field{width:100%}.content-section .row.content-box{flex-direction:column-reverse}.content-section .contact-address{margin-bottom:30px}.content-section .form-box form .form-columns-2 .hs-form-field .input input,.content-section .form-box form .form-columns-2 .hs-form-field .input select{width:100%!important}}@media (max-width:767.98px){.content-section .heading-section h2{margin:0}.content-section .heading-section{padding:50px 0 190px}.content-section{background:#f7fafc}.content-section .content-box{margin:-160px 8px 0;padding:30px 15px}.content-section .box .form-box form .hs-submit .actions input{font-size:16px}.content-section .box{padding:0}}@media (max-width:480.98px){.content-section .box .form-box form .form-columns-2 .hs_email:after,.content-section .box .form-box form .form-columns-2 .hs_lead_type__c:after{top:13px}.content-section .box .form-box form .form-columns-2 .hs-form-field:after{top:11px!important}.content-section .box h4{font-size:24px}}